Born on December 7, 1947, in Oklahoma Town, Oklahoma, Johnny Lee Bench grew up from the smaller town of Binger. From an early age, he displayed a scarce blend of physical toughness and mental sharpness that would later on make him an Excellent ballplayer. Drafted from the Cincinnati Reds in 1965, Bench labored his way with the minor leagues prior to making his significant league debut in 1967 at just 19 decades previous.

Bench’s effects was fast. In 1968, his first entire time, he won the Nationwide League Rookie of your Year Award, because of his potent arm, superb defensive instincts, and mature dealing with of pitchers much older than himself. But it had been only the beginning of a profession that might redefine catching excellence. Around another ten years, he turned the spine with the Reds’ dynasty — the continual pressure guiding amongst baseball’s most feared lineups.

At any given time when catchers ended up valued principally for their defense, Bench broke the mould by starting to be a legit offensive powerhouse. He hit 389 profession dwelling runs, quite possibly the most at any time by a catcher at the time of his retirement. His 1970 and 1972 seasons have been significantly exceptional, as he led the league in both of those property operates and RBIs, earning Most precious Participant (MVP) honors in both a long time. Bench’s mix of offensive firepower and defensive brilliance was practically unmatched in baseball heritage.

Defensively, Bench was a game-changer. Known for his lightning-rapidly release and highly effective arm, he built thieving bases against him almost difficult. He gained 10 consecutive Gold Glove Awards (1968–1977), a testament to his unmatched consistency powering the plate. His innovation also helped condition modern catching method — he was one of many 1st to popularize the one particular-handed catching model, which gave him larger mobility and diminished injuries.

During the nineteen seventies, Bench was a essential figure in main the large Red Equipment, the nickname to the Reds’ powerhouse team that dominated the ten years. Alongside legends like Pete Rose, Joe Morgan, and Tony Pérez, Bench aided Cincinnati seize Earth Series championships in 1975 and 1976, earning the earth Series MVP award in 1976 immediately after batting .533 with two residence operates within the sweep about the New York Yankees.
